WAC lost 4-0 to Molde and missed out on the Conference League

Emil Breivik (6th), Sivert Mannsverk (34th) and Ola Brynhildsen (72nd, 93rd) made the weak start of the WAC season official with a deserved win. Klagenfurt. In the domestic Bundesliga, coach Robin Dutt’s team is last with two points from five games, and the hosts got off to the worst possible start in the Wörthersee Stadium. After a moderately clarified corner, Breivik got a shot from over 20 meters, Simon Piesinger deflected the ball from goalkeeper Hendrik Bonmann.

The WAC then tried their luck, especially in the middle, but could only rarely become dangerous. In the 15th minute, Tai Baribo acted too playfully after a nice combination, in the end it was only enough for a corner. A little later, the Israeli’s pursuit went unrewarded because there was no central pass in front of the empty goal (21′).

Instead of equalizing, the Carinthians finally conceded the second goal. Molde, who was lavish with their chances in the first leg, was efficient this time. After a long ball, David Fofana rushed and first served captain Magnus Wolff Eikrem, who in turn found the completely alone team: He calmly netted from around 15 meters. Almost immediately, Dario Vizinger had the 1:2 at his feet, but failed because of the brilliantly parrying goalkeeper Jacob Karlström (37th).

The WAC remained mostly at a loss even after a change of sides, the consistently defending guests had the chances. Birk Risa headed just over the crossbar after a corner (52′), Fofana put the ball too far in front of the solo (58′). “Joker” Brynhildsen finally thanked goalie Bonmann, who had formally served the ball after a harmless shot by Markus Kaasa, with the 3:0, the game was over. In stoppage time, Brynhildsen used the available space for a solo to the final score.
